Figure Skating Accessories
So, you have your skates and your dress but are not sure what are the best figure skating accessories you may need at the rink. There are many figure skating accessories, but which ones are the must haves? This article will give you the 5 best figure skating accessories for your trips to the rink.
- Guards and soakers. These are a figure skate accessories must have's to protect your blades. The soakers help keep the moister off the blades and keep the blades protected while in the skate bag. The guards keep the blades protected when you are wearing your skates off the ice. Both come in fashionable colors and designs. Some guards even have blinking lights!
- A Skating Jacket. A figure skate jacket is a great figure skate accessory. Skaters need a extra warmth on the ice when first arriving at the rink. when working on moves, or on a warm up ice for a competition. These jackets can be a simple zip up or extra elegant with rhinestones for a competition or test skate.
- A Pair of Gloves. Every skater needs a pair of gloves on their hands and a spare pair in their skate bag. It is a figure skating accessory no skater can't be without. Cold wet hands can make any skater unhappy and distracted.
- A Board Box. This is a figure skating accessory for your on ice accessories! A small metal or plastic carry-on to hold all your on ice needs to keep on the boards. Figure skaters keep accessories including small water bottles, tissues, music and bobby pins and pony tails so if they need them. they do not have to leave the ice to get them.
- Skating Tights. If you are skating in a figure skating dress, this is a figure skate accessory you can't forget! Tights come footless, over the boot, or footed. They can be shimmery, matte, nude or tan, in a variety of thicknesses. Always remember to pack a few in your bag during competitions or test dates!
